Menu Healthy Lifestyle Diseases & Conditions First Aid Symptoms Tests & Procedures Videos Definitions FAQs Bipolar II disorderUpdated: 2017-06-13OverviewBipolar II disorder is a less severe type of bipolar disorder. It involves at least one depressive episode lasting at least two weeks and at least one hypomanic episode lasting at least four days. SymptomsDepressive symptoms include sadness or hopelessness. Hypomanic symptoms include a persistently elevated or irritable mood. TreatmentsTreatment includes counseling and medications, such as mood stabilizers. © 1998-2022 Mayo Foundation for Medical Education and Research(MFMER). All rights reserved. Terms of Use
